Vista Bella Costs & Pricing

At Vista Bella, residents enjoy competitive pricing for both one- and two-bedroom apartments. The monthly cost for a one-bedroom unit is $1,125, significantly lower than the average of $3,919 in Travis County and $3,761 across Texas. Similarly, two-bedroom units at Vista Bella are priced at $1,190, which is also substantially more affordable compared to the county's average of $4,448 and the state's average of $4,215. This makes Vista Bella an appealing option for those seeking quality living arrangements without the hefty price tag often associated with the area.

Overall Review of Vista Bella

common 11 reviews mention this

Some residents praise management

Many residents describe managers and maintenance staff as attentive and responsive.

Several reviews credit specific staff members for being welcoming, friendly, and quick to address issues. Residents mention organized, helpful communication from managers like Tara, Brandy, and Regina, and they also describe maintenance stepping in promptly for problems such as mold. A few reviewers even highlight smooth move-in experiences and feeling confident because staff was easy to reach during their visit or onboarding.

caveat 12 reviews mention this

Communication and follow-through concerns

A number of residents report poor communication and slow follow-through.

Multiple reviews complain that management is hard to reach, doesn’t return messages, or responds defensively when problems come up. Others point to frequent management changes and inconsistent processes that make it harder to resolve concerns. Several residents also describe delays for repairs or urgent help, including situations where there isn’t an easy emergency contact path.

caveat 5 reviews mention this

Repairs and maintenance take time

Residents sometimes describe repairs as slow or unresolved.

Across several reviews, residents mention maintenance delays, with repairs taking months or still not fixed after multiple attempts. One review describes an electrical situation that required urgent intervention and external inspections, underscoring concerns about how long issues persisted. By contrast, at least one resident reports mold being handled quickly, but the more common thread is uncertainty about timelines and resolution.

caveat 3 reviews mention this

Cleanliness and pest issues come up

Some reviews mention cleanliness problems on-site.

While one resident praises the property as well kept and clean, others describe trash and dog-related messes around the grounds. Another review mentions stains from pet urine and having to address carpet issues personally, which contrasts with the positive cleanliness mentions. A separate review also calls out concerns around bugs in the grass area.

caveat 2 reviews mention this

Pricing feels too high to some

Some residents feel rent is not worth the maintenance level they experienced.

At least two reviews criticize the cost, saying the rent is high while key issues aren’t getting fixed. One reviewer compares the experience to expectations for the price, describing ongoing maintenance problems alongside those concerns. The listing pricing range is relatively low compared with the county and state figures, but residents still describe affordability issues based on their day-to-day experience.
